All together; in unison.同时;一起柯林斯高阶英汉双解学习词典释义
N-COUNT
叠句;副歌
A chorus is a part of a song which is repeated after each verse.
例句
Caroline sang two verses and the chorus of her song...卡罗琳唱了她歌曲中的两段和副歌部分。Everyone joined in the chorus.唱到副歌时,大家都跟着一起唱起来。N-COUNT
合唱团;歌咏队
A chorus is a large group of people who sing together.
例句
The chorus was singing 'The Ode to Joy'.合唱团在唱《欢乐颂》。N-COUNT
合唱(歌)曲
A chorus is a piece of music written to be sung by a large group of people.
例句
...the Hallelujah Chorus.《哈利路亚合唱曲》N-COUNT
合唱团;歌舞队
A chorus is a group of singers or dancers who perform together in a show, in contrast to the soloists.
例句
Students played the lesser parts and sang in the chorus.学生扮演一些次要角色,并且参与合唱。N-COUNT
齐声,异口同声(表示批评、反对或赞扬)
When there is a chorus of criticism, disapproval, or praise, that attitude is expressed by a lot of people at the same time.
例句
The government is defending its economic policies against a growing chorus of criticism.面对日渐高涨的齐声指责,*府不断为其经济*策辩护。VERB
齐声说;齐唱
When people chorus something, they say it or sing it together.
例句
'Hi,' they chorused.“嗨,”他们齐声招呼道。英汉词典释义

Noun
1. any utterance produced simultaneously by a group;
"a chorus of boos"2. a group of people assembled to sing together
3. the part of a song where a soloist is joined by a group of singers
4. a body of dancers or singers who perform together
5. a company of actors who comment (by speaking or singing in unison) on the action in a classical Greek play
Verb
1. utter in unison;
"`yes,' the children chorused"2. sing in a choir
